I5:FeatureTest-Selector Support for RequireStrongRecipientIdentity

From OSIS Open Source Identity Systems
Revision as of 19:02, 15 January 2009 by Mike.Jones (Talk | contribs) (I5_fedid_cards.crds)

Jump to: navigation, search

{{#vardefine:page|{{#if:{{#var:page}}|{{#var:page}}|FeatureTest-Selector Support for RequireStrongRecipientIdentity}}}}{{#vardefine:nr|{{#if:{{#var:nr}}|{{#expr:{{#var:nr}}+1}}|1}}}}{{#vardefine:url|{{#replace:{{#var:page}}| |_}}}}{{#if:Selector Support for RequireStrongRecipientIdentity|{{#if:{{#var:DtArticleSortKey}}||}}}}{{#ifeq:{{#var:header}}|no||

{{#ifeq:no|no||
{{#if:{{#var:refs}}|[[{{#var:page}}|no_ref's]]|[[Special:Call/DT Article show Refs,page={{#var:page}},refs=yes|ref's]]}}}} {{#if:{{#var:DtArticleSortKey}}|({{#var:DtArticleSortKey}})}}    list help  [[Special:Call/DT Article copy,cat=FeatureTest,from={{#var:page}},namespace=I5|copy]]  [[Special:Call/DT Articles list XML,type=FeatureTest,title={{#var:page}},namespace=I5|as XML]]  edit
}}
{{#if:|Feature Test |Feature Test }}   Selector Support for RequireStrongRecipientIdentity
Test Type   bgcolor={{{color}}}}}|Card Usage
Identifier   bgcolor={{{color}}}}}|FTR-iis-cardusage-m1  
Description   bgcolor={{{color}}}}}|Tests selector's ability to refuse to serve Relying Parties using HTTP when RequireStrongRecipientIdentity is present in the card  
Role tested   bgcolor={{{color}}}}}|Information Card Identity Selector  
Known Successful Reference Solution(s)   bgcolor={{{color}}}}}|{{ #if: CardSpace .NET Framework 3.5 SP1 |
I5:CardSpace .NET Framework 3.5 SP1}}{{ #if: |
[[I5:]]}} {{ #if: |
}} {{ #if: |
}}  
Success Criteria   bgcolor={{{color}}}}}|Card usable at an https site but can not be selected to use at an http site  
Failure Criteria   bgcolor={{{color}}}}}|Card not usable at https site or can be used at an http site  

Features Proven

{{#dpl:debug=1

 |resultsheader=\n
 |noresultsheader= {|\n|bgcolor=#eeeeee|No matching Feature found.\n|}\n
 |category=Feature
 |namespace=I5
 |linksto=I5:FeatureTest-Selector Support for RequireStrongRecipientIdentity
 |nottitlematch = Feature.edit
 |include={Feature}.viewfromtest
 |includematch=/FeatureTest-Selector Support for RequireStrongRecipientIdentity/s
 |table=class=sortable,-,Feature,feature_type,solution_role

}}

Instructions

  1. Open the result page for your solution and for this test
  2. Install an HTTPS-only card either by importing the "Echo HTTPS Only" card from the file File:I5 fedid cards.crds using the password "password".
  3. Visit http://relyingparty.federatedidentity.net/CardSelectorRP/login.aspx and click the icon to submit a card. Verify that the card is not selectable.
  4. Visit https://relyingparty.federatedidentity.net/CardSelectorRP/login.aspx and click the icon to submit a card. Verify that the card is selectable and submit the card using the username "testclient" and password "testpassword".
  5. Set outcome:
    1. If the card was usable at an https site but can not be selected to use at an http site, set the outcome to Works
    2. If the card was not usable at the https site or can be used at an http site, set the outcome to Failed and enter information about the failure in the Notes section.
    3. If other issues occurred set the result to Issues and describe them in the Notes section.
  6. Add either four tilde ~~~~ signs or a text name into the "testedby" parameter
  7. Update the date tested, operating system, and browser lines of the results page